Ovido Secures $2.7M to Automate Product Compliance with AI
Ovido, an AI powered compliance and product data management startup, has secured $2.7 million in seed funding to simplify regulatory workflows for European manufacturers and brands.
The round was led by Lifeline Ventures and Kvanted, with additional support from Illusian Founder Office and Business Finland.
Launched in 2022, Ovido’s mission is to eliminate the complexity of sustainability and compliance data collection often scattered across outdated tools like PDFs, Excel files, and siloed ERP systems.
The platform uses artificial intelligence to extract and structure compliance documents, automate supplier requests, and generate data formats aligned with upcoming EU Digital Product Passport (DPP) standards.
Starting With Textiles Scaling Across Industries
The startup is initially focused on the textile industry, a sector facing increasing pressure to meet sustainability regulations.
Ovido allows brands and suppliers to streamline communication, reduce manual paperwork, and prepare for DPP implementation.

What’s Next for Ovido?
The seed investment will fuel the company’s product development and team expansion, helping Ovido scale beyond textiles into sectors like packaging, chemicals, and consumer goods all facing growing demands for transparency and traceability.
